Super Bowl LIV is finally here, and it's arguably the most anticipated matchup in recent memory than the San Francisco 49ers vs the Kansas City Chiefs. Fans have trekked down to Miami for the big game, but no team was represented more than the Chiefs. When looking at the Hard Rock Stadium crowd, it's essentially a sea of Chiefs red. In fact, at the end of singer Demi Lovato's rendition of the national anthem, "Chiefs Kingdom" took over.

In case you might have forgotten, this is the Chiefs' first Super Bowl appearance in 50 years. The last time they participated in the big game, the Chiefs defeated the Minnesota Vikings for their lone Lombardi Trophy.
